在当今万物互联的时代,树莓派(Raspberry Pi)凭借其低成本、低功耗和高度可定制性,已成为家庭自动化、远程监控、网络服务器甚至边缘计算的理想平台,当树莓派部署在公网或需要远程访问时,网络安全问题不容忽视,通过配置虚拟私人网络(VPN)来加密通信、隐藏真实IP地址、实现安全远程访问,成为每个网络工程师的必备技能,本文将详细介绍如何在树莓派上搭建并连接各类主流VPN服务,涵盖OpenVPN、WireGuard以及商业服务如ExpressVPN等,帮助你构建一个既安全又高效的远程访问系统。
我们以OpenVPN为例进行基础配置,OpenVPN是一种广泛支持的开源协议,兼容性强且安全性高,你需要先在树莓派上安装OpenVPN客户端:使用终端输入命令 sudo apt update && sudo apt install openvpn 即可完成安装,获取你的VPN服务商提供的配置文件(通常为.ovpn格式),将其复制到 /etc/openvpn/ 目录下,若文件名为 my-vpn.ovpn,则执行 sudo cp my-vpn.ovpn /etc/openvpn/,启动服务:sudo systemctl start openvpn@my-vpn,并设置开机自启:sudo systemctl enable openvpn@my-vpn,至此,你的树莓派已成功接入指定的OpenVPN服务,所有流量均通过加密隧道传输,有效防止中间人攻击和数据泄露。
如果你追求更高的性能和更低的延迟,推荐使用WireGuard,这是一种现代、轻量级的VPN协议,基于UDP传输,速度远超OpenVPN,树莓派原生支持WireGuard,只需运行 sudo apt install wireguard 安装模块,然后创建配置文件,/etc/wireguard/wg0.conf包括私钥、公钥、对端IP和端口等信息,配置完成后,用 sudo wg-quick up wg0 启动接口,sudo wg-quick down wg0 停止服务,WireGuard的优势在于配置简洁、资源占用少,特别适合树莓派这类嵌入式设备。
对于不想折腾配置的用户,直接使用商业VPN服务是更便捷的选择,ExpressVPN、NordVPN等提供一键式Linux客户端,只需下载官方脚本并按提示操作即可完成连接,这些服务通常包含自动服务器切换、Kill Switch(断网保护)、DNS泄漏防护等功能,极大简化了运维复杂度,它们的全球节点覆盖广,可帮助你绕过地域限制,访问海外资源。
无论选择哪种方式,都建议配合防火墙规则(如iptables或ufw)进一步加固系统,只允许特定端口(如SSH、HTTP)对外暴露,其他流量强制走VPN隧道,定期更新树莓派系统和VPN客户端固件,也是保障长期安全的关键措施。
树莓派连接VPN不仅是技术实践,更是网络安全意识的体现,通过合理选择协议、精细配置策略,你可以让树莓派在任何环境下都能安全、稳定地工作——无论是远程管理NAS,还是搭建个人云盘,亦或是作为智能家居中枢,这一切都建立在坚实的网络加密基础上,掌握这一技能,让你的树莓派真正成为值得信赖的数字基础设施。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速